We've got a network server running samba 2.2.3a-12.3 under woody. We
have windows 98 clients and a macOSX client (G4). One PC is dual
booting into woody, as is the G4 and both are using KDE3.1.
Everything works fine except that no changes can be saved to the
file server from the Linux (KDEDesktop) side on either box.
The error message refers to a patch required from:
http://lisa-home.sourceforge.net/smbclientpatch.html
However, the instructions refer to applying the patch to the source and
then make, install but our KDE and samba installations are deb packages
and so there are no source files to patch. Is the only solution to
compile samba from source and then apply the patch? Or does anyone have
a better suggestion?
